KAMPALA - The permanent secretary in the Ministry of Finance, who doubles as Secretary to the Treasury, Ramathan Ggoobi has asked Parliament to consider re-allocating funds meant to offer medical treatment to top Government officials abroad.
He said the money should instead be injected into Uganda’s health sector to save the government from the embarrassment of its top officials dying abroad.
